The cheapest way to get from Guatemala City to Montevideo is to fly and car ferry which costs $440 - $1,100 and takes 18h 52m.
The fastest way to get from Guatemala City to Montevideo is to fly which takes 15h 9m and costs $500 - $750.
The distance between Guatemala City and Montevideo is 6621 km.
It takes approximately 15h 9m to get from Guatemala City to Montevideo, including transfers.
Montevideo is 3h ahead of Guatemala City. It is currently 12:32 PM in Guatemala City and 3:32 PM in Montevideo.
